Latest Patents

Darin holds a patent for "Structural reinforcement for an antenna system on an aircraft." This invention provides a method and apparatus for retrofitting an aircraft with a reinforcement structure that accommodates forces from an antenna system. The design includes connection points for the reinforcement structure, which is integrated with the airframe during the original manufacturing of the aircraft. The antenna system can accommodate various types of antennas, ensuring versatility and reliability in performance.
